DCM... "Checks".

The Daring Cardmaker's challenge this week is " Checks" and was set by Jane. I made a 3D card with this shoe template using two check/ plaid papers. I left the greeting open so it could be used for different occasions. I embossed the card background to take the plain look off it . I think there is enough going on with the shoe , butterfly and bow's without a patterned background, or any more detail added.

TMTA , ASIA

I am up for a challenge today and took part in the "Think Monday -Think ATC " challenge , this week the theme was " Asia "I used alcohol inks for the background a stamped image highlighted with bleach in the circle and some paua shells ( thanks Carrie ) and fibres to finish it off.
